Arnold confrimed to appear in the new Predator sequel!
There were rumors flying a couple months ago all over the internet about the possibiltiy of Arnold Schwarzenegger appearing in the upcoming Robert Rodriquez produced sequel “Predators”. Well now it has been officially confirmed that Arnold will indeed be repirsing his role in a cameo as Dutch. This news was leaked via The Latino Review (make sure to check this link and watch their video about the script) who aquired a 90 page script of the action movie. The script they claimed was “Worthy of the original Predator”. They also confirmed there is a cameo written in for Schwarzenegger that will make fans go wild. ‘Machete’ is on the way finally!!! PLUS more PREDATORS, MINUS ARNOLD….
Remember all those rad trailers at the beginning of Tarantino & Rodriguez’s “Grindhouse” double feature in 2007? Well I have just heard that filming for the “Machete” movie, based on the amazing fake trailer shown before the double feature is going to officially start filming in June in Austin, Texas. With Robert Rodriguez writing, directing and producing this one it’s sure to be another amazing, completely over the top film. Machete, a film about the blade- wielding antihero, features the legendary Danny Trejo as the title charcter. A Mexican ex-Federale with a knack for chopping up bad guys like sushi, masquerading as a day laborer, who’s double-crossed by a corrupt state senator.
